AppDomain 要素

SourceLocation 要素で指定されたドメインに加えて、Office が信頼する必要がある追加のドメインを指定します。 ドメインを指定すると、次の効果があります。

  • これにより、ドメイン内のページ、ルート、またはその他のリソースを、デスクトップ Office プラットフォーム上のアドインのルート作業ウィンドウで直接開きます。 (<AppDomain でドメインを指定する>は、Web 上の Office や IFrame でリソースを開く必要はありません。また、Dialog API で開かれたダイアログでリソースを開く必要もありません)。
  • これにより、ドメイン内のページは、アドイン内の IFrames から Office.js API 呼び出しを行うことができます。

アドインの種類: コンテンツ、作業ウィンドウ、メール

構文

<AppDomain>string</AppDomain>

重要

  1. <AppDomain> 要素の値にはプロトコル (たとえば、<AppDomain>https://myappdomain.com</AppDomain>) が含まれている必要があり、プロトコルはhttpまたはhttpsである必要があります。
  2. ドメインの明示的なポートがある場合は、それを含めます (たとえば、<AppDomain>https://myappdomain.com:9999</AppDomain>)。
  3. サブドメインを信頼する必要がある場合は、それを含めます (たとえば、<AppDomain>https://mysubdomain.myappdomain.com</AppDomain>)。 サブドメイン mysubdomain.mydomain.commydomain.com は異なるドメインです。 両方を信頼する必要がある場合は、両方とも個別の<AppDomain>要素に存在する必要があります。
  4. SourceLocation 要素で指定されたものと同じドメインを一覧表示しても効果がなく、誤解を招く可能性があります。 特に、localhostで開発する場合は、localhostの<AppDomain> 要素を作成する必要はありません。
  5. ドメインを超える URL のセグメントは含めないでください。 たとえば、ページの完全な URL は含めないでください。
  6. 値にスラッシュ "/" を付 けないでください
  7. *などのワイルドカードは、<AppDomain> 値では許可されません。ただし、Office on Windows でのみ実行されているアドインの場合は、ワイルドカードを使用して追加の信頼されたドメインを指定する方法があります。 ワイルドカードの信頼されたドメインに関するページを参照してください。

含まれる場所

注釈

詳細については、「 アドインのみのマニフェストを含む Office アドイン」を参照してください。